 | | On the night of June 23, 1940, Operation Collar was an offensive recognisance on the French coast south of Bologne and Le Toquet. |
 | | A second and also ineffective attack, Operation Ambassador, was launched on the German occupied island of Guernsey on the night of July 14, 1940, by H Troop of No.3 Commando under John Durford-Slater and No.11 Commando/Independent Company, however the raiders failed to make contact with the German garrison. |
